Hood blister inserts...
Alright, I may seem like a newbie with this question, but I'll ask anyway. What are the hood blister inserts in a 91-92 Z28 made of. The reason I am asking, I scratched mine today and I was surprised to find that they are metal, just painted. I was always under the impression that they were rubber, because that's what they feel like. Well I guess I answered my first question as what they were made of, but what is the best way to fix the scratch? What type/finish paint should I get?

Re: Hood blister inserts...
The original inserts are thin metal and painted a satin black. Usually they get destroyed if you try to take them off. They are held on by a sticky double sided tape and the metal bends before you can get them off. I would remove the bilster from the hood and mask it off very carefully and paint it without taking the insert out. If you can't get the insert to look right there is a company on ebay selling a carbon fiber decal you can use to replace the insert.
